The Ealing Network Dermatology Service

DATE OF DOCUMENT: Feb 25, 2021

Background information

As a Network of nearly 60k patients, we decided to start this as a weekly service from Feb 2020, to try to reduce the number of referrals sent to dermatology OPD. I did 7 weekly clinics until stopped by COVID before the end of March. We had a pilot of 15 weekly clinics.

I was asked to do this as I had been a GPSI in dermatology and did three clinics each fortnight for Ealing PCT, one in Ealing, Greenford and Southall, seeing 10 new and about 15 follow-ups per clinic from 2001-5 and all the relevant surgery. My hospital referral rate was 5%. I stopped it with great regret, as I had no receptionist, secretary or nurse. During some of that time I was an honorary clinical assistant at Ealing Hospital.
